Ladakh caste census

The census methodology and the inclusion of caste-based data collection are significant governance and sociological issues that directly relate to policy-making, social empowerment, and the administration of welfare schemes.

Notes

  • Ladakh is designated to lead the population enumeration phase of the upcoming Census, serving as a pilot for caste-based data collection.
  • The Census 2027 population enumeration in Ladakh and snow-bound areas (J&K, Himachal Pradesh, Uttarakhand) is scheduled from September 1 to September 30, 2026.
  • A self-enumeration option is available for residents between August 17 and August 31, 2026.
  • The methodology involves an open-ended column for caste enumeration, allowing respondents to self-declare their caste identity.
  • Due to security concerns regarding defence establishments near the Line of Actual Control (LAC), paper schedules will be used in Ladakh instead of the mandatory digital geo-tagging mobile application.
  • The Registrar General and Census Commissioner of India (RG&CCI) is the authority responsible for notifying the final questionnaire, which is expected to contain approximately 40 parameters.
  • The 2011 Socio-Economic Caste Census (SECC) previously utilized an open-column methodology, resulting in over 46 lakh distinct caste name entries.
